OA Defense Names Chris Moore as President

Tuesday, September 2nd, 2025

ROBBINS, NC – 2 SEP 2025 | OA Defense, a premium firearms manufacturer located in Robbins, NC – known for introducing the innovative OA 2311 platform in 2023 – is pleased to announce today that Chris Moore has been named as President.

Chris served in the U.S. Army for 29 years, retiring in 2022. He served in the 75th Ranger Regiment for 12 years before moving to Ft. Bragg, NC and serving in various positions within USASOC and JSOC.

Since leaving the Army, Chris has provided exercise support for various DoD units and started an electrical contracting company in North Carolina and Texas.

“Chris is the right leader for OA Defense as we transition into our new Robbins facility,” said co-founder and vice president, Dave Wollman. “His background in organizational leadership and development will help OA Defense grow its production capabilities, product line, sales partnerships, and brand recognition.”

“I am excited to join the OA Defense team,” said Chris Moore. “OAD has incredible intellectual property, agile product development, and a talented manufacturing team in Robbins that positions us for rapid growth. We are eager to showcase the full range of capabilities of our unique OA 2311 platform in the months ahead.”

Chris received a Bachelor’s Degree in Strategic Studies and Defense Analysis from Norwich University.

Polaris Government and Defense Awarded NSPA Framework Contract for MRZR D Tactical Off-Road Vehicles

Tuesday, September 2nd, 2025

Minneapolis – September 2, 2025 – Polaris Government and Defense, a division of Polaris Inc. (NYSE: PII), has been awarded a two-year framework contract by the NATO Support and Procurement Agency (NSPA) for the supply of MRZR D light tactical vehiclesvalued at hundreds of millions USD. Contract options could extend the agreement up to five years, enabling NATO members and partner nations to acquire the MRZR D to enhance mobility and mission readiness across a range of operational environments. This procurement approach fulfills competition requirements, streamlining the acquisition process and eliminating the need for additional, time-consuming and costly trials and competitions.

With this multi-year agreement, NATO member states and partner nations can call off MRZR D2 and D4 light tactical vehicles via the NSPA platform. MRZR Ds are currently fielded with more than 50military and security forces worldwide, supporting expeditionary, rapid response and special operations missions. The MRZR D’s modular payload design, diesel powertrain, air and sea transportability make it a trusted platform for tactical mobility in complex terrain and contested zones.

According to the NSPA, “Mobility and interoperability are key pillars of operational success in today’s multinational missions. Polaris’ MRZR D vehicles provide our allied forces with agile, mission-ready mobility to meet the evolving demands of modern operations. This contract further strengthens our ability to deliver critical capabilities to NATO and partner nations.”

In addition to bulk pricing benefits and expedited acquisition, NSPA enables interoperability, standardization and a reduced logistics footprint across NATO members and partners.

“Polaris Government and Defense has partnered with NSPA for several years, delivering tactical vehicles and mobility solutions to allied forces. The MRZR D has proven to be a highly adaptable and reliable platform for our NATO partners,” said Steve Canner, manager, EMEA, Polaris Government and Defense. “We are proud to continue our support of NATO missions with vehicles designed to perform in the world’s most demanding environments.”

Polaris first introduced the MRZR platform in 2012 and has continued to enhance the vehicle to meet the mission demands of the U.S. military, delivering gas and diesel variants to more than 50 allied forces worldwide. MRZRs feature a mission-flexible modular design, collapsible roll cage for internal tactical air transport, one meter fording capability, greater payload and extended range over commercial platforms. The MRZR D is combat-proven and transportable inside AW101 Merlin, CH-47 Chinook, V-22 Ospreyand most in-service fixed wing aircraft, as well as maritime vessels, enabling rapid deployment and dispersal of forces from aircraft or ship-to-shore platforms into theater. It is a highly configurable platform that supports personnel transport, casualty evacuation, command and control and light cargo roles — all with a focus on speed, versatility and off-road capability.

Since their introduction, MRZRs have been outfitted with counter unmanned aerial systems (C-UAS), weapons and high-energy laser systems, intelligence, surveillance and reconnaissance (ISR) systems, expeditionary command and control systems, autonomy packages, litters for medical and casualty evacuation, aircraft refueling systems and communication equipment.

The MRZR D is part of Polaris Government and Defense’s broader portfolio of off-road mobility solutions that include the MRZR Alpha, MV 850, DAGOR and militarized snowmobiles.  

B.E. Meyers & Co. Awarded Miniature Aiming Laser – Ultra High Power (MAL-UHP) Program by USSOCOM

Tuesday, September 2nd, 2025

August 30, 2025 (Redmond, WA) – B.E. Meyers & Co., Inc., a Defense Technology Manufacturer specializing in advanced photonic solutions for military, law enforcement, consumer, and aerospace applications worldwide, is honored to be awarded the contract for the Miniature Aiming Laser – Ultra High Power (MAL-UHP) program by US Special Operations Command (USSOCOM), with a total value of over $5,000,000.

The MAL-UHP is based off of the B.E. Meyers & Co. DAGIR® Multi-Platform Advanced Laser System. The DAGIR® series of Laser Aiming Modules (LAM) is offered in two variations, DAGIR®-V1 and DAGIR®-V2. USSOCOM recently selected the DAGIR®-V1 for the Squad Aiming Laser – Ultra High Power (SAL-UHP) program in fall 2024. The MAL-UHP implements the DAGIR®-V2, which shares the same features and specifications as the SAL-UHP but with an added button for visible laser override. This allows for immediate use of the visible laser without needing to switch modes.

The DAGIR® Series is a multi-platform advanced laser system that combines a low-profile form factor with cutting-edge VCSEL technology to deliver fully digital control of visible and infrared aiming and illumination functions. Designed for weapon-mounted applications—from carbines to crew-served weapons and remote platforms. It features synchronized digital power and divergence control, ruggedized environmental durability, and a proprietary Wakizashi™ communications port for versatile cable integration via Unity® Tactical remotes. Developed with extensive end-user feedback and engineered for performance, reliability, and rapid adaptation to dynamic environments. The DAGIR® represents a significant evolution in combat laser systems and is proudly made in the USA.

The MAL-UHP as part of the DAGIR® laser series joins a variety of other B.E. Meyers & Co. trusted product lines including the IZLID®, MAWL®, MILR®, KIJI®, GLARE®, DIAL®,and BOARS® series of defense systems products, as well as an established line of optoelectronic components for unmanned aerial vehicles and other integrated sensor systems.

Skana Robotics Unveils Scalable Maritime Autonomy Designed for Operational Resilience

Monday, September 1st, 2025

The company’s first vessels- Bull Shark (USV) and Stingray (UUV) – introduce software-defined, mission-adaptive capabilities across surface and sub-surface domains

DSEI UK, Spetember 9-12 2025, Booth N11-100

September 01, 2025 – Skana Robotics, a defense-tech company founded by veterans of naval special operations and robotics experts, is introducing the first two platforms of its new class of autonomous maritime systems: the Bull Shark (Autonomous Surface Vessel) and the Stingray (Autonomous Underwater Vessel). These platforms represent a shift toward software-defined, scalable, and operationally flexible naval assets, engineered for teaming with both manned and unmanned systems across distributed maritime operations. With initial orders already secured, Skana is entering the next phase of scaling deployment with operational partners worldwide.

Developed with a focus on mass production, flexibility, and NATO-standard integration, the new platforms are designed to extend naval presence while minimizing logistical footprint and cost. All Skana systems are designed to evolve through code and enable seamless interoperability with existing legacy fleets and allied systems.

Skana’s production methodology removes traditional barriers to naval expansion, enabling allied nations to deploy thousands of autonomous vessels without relying on shipyards or cumbersome manufacturing processes that compromise mission effectiveness. This approach redefines how maritime resilience can be achieved at scale and what a truly self-sustained force structure looks like.

The Bull Shark is a tactical ASV designed for multiple missions including ISR and interdiction. It features a scalable design, a payload capacity of up to 150 kg, and functions as a communications hub to coordinate multiple surface and sub-surface assets.

The Stingray is a loitering AUV designed for ISR, ASW, and infrastructure protection in complex underwater terrains. It supports autonomous underwater navigation, seabed anchoring, silent standby and reactivation mode. It offers a standard 24-hour battery life, extendable through battery module, and can belaunched from a designated underwater docking station, submarines, patrol boats, or other Skana or Naval vessels.

At the heart of Skana’s unmanned fleet is SeaSphere™, Skana’sresource allocation and mission planning engine, and Vera™, a proprietary ROS2-based mission execution and supervision layer. Vera translates fleet-wide directives into localized autonomous actions, adapting to environmental changes in real time. This architecture enables distributed command, unmanned-unmanned collaboration, and real-time teaming with manned platforms.

“The maritime domain demands autonomy that can survive complexity, adapt instantly, and operate without compromise,” said Idan Levy, Co-Founder and CEO of Skana Robotics. “We are making advanced autonomous capabilities accessible and scalable, enabling wide deployment and synergy between systems. Our ecosystem of vessels and technologies supports real-time data sharing, modular reconfiguration, and both fully autonomous and remotely operated missions, offering navies unmatched operational resilience, adaptability, and flexibility.”

Qore Performance Launches ICESLEEVES: Year-Round Thermoregulation Sleeves for Cooling and Heating in Any Environment

Monday, September 1st, 2025

Knoxville, TN — Qore Performance, Inc. announces the launch of ICESLEEVES, a new modular thermoregulation solution engineered to deliver cooling and heating exactly where it counts: your body’s pulse points. ICESLEEVES draw from combat-proven TCCC protocols and are optimized for real-world application across military, industrial, tactical, and athletic environments.

Designed for standalone use or integration with Qore Performance’s larger IceAge Ecosystem, ICESLEEVES deliver precision temperature control while preserving hydration, mobility, and mental clarity in extreme climates.

Precision Cooling and Heating
ICESLEEVES regulate core temperature by targeting the brachial and ulnar/radial arterial complexes—commonly known as pulse points.

  • Cooling: Insert conventional ice cubes into built-in pockets for conductive and evaporative cooling, lowering core temperature in hot, dry conditions.
  • Heating: In cold environments, insert disposable hand warmers (sold separately) to apply conductive warmth directly to circulating blood.
  • Evaporative Advantage: As ice melts, it draws heat away from the body through conduction. The resulting meltwater then evaporates from the fabric and skin surface, absorbing additional heat and accelerating cooling—especially in hot, dry conditions.

Subtle, Low-Profile Design
Built for year-round use, ICESLEEVES are slim enough to be worn on their own or discreetly under uniforms, outerwear, or armor—without adding bulk or limiting mobility.

  • UPF 50 Rating: Provides chemical-free sun protection.
  • Modular Compatibility: Pair with ICEPLATE® or ICEFLASK™ to build a complete, multi-point thermoregulation system.
  • Universal Application: Ideal for military, law enforcement, QSR drive-thru operators, CrossFit athletes, skiers, snowboarders, runners, hikers, backpackers, and more.

Bay Law Injury Attorneys To Award A Tiny Home To A Deserving Veteran On Veterans Day

Sunday, August 31st, 2025

Southern Nevada Veterans Organizations and Community Leaders Join Efforts to Develop and Promote the Veteran Nomination Process

LAS VEGAS, NV (August 25, 2025) – On Veterans Day, November 11, 2025, the Bay Law Injury Attorneys will award ownership of a fully functional Tiny Home and its property to a deserving veteran in Southern Nevada. The home was built from the ground up by Shop Class high school students under the guidance of JAG Development and local construction and trade professionals who volunteered their time and expertise as teachers and mentors.

“While most Southern Nevada veterans are thriving, many others face serious challenges once they leave the military,” said Deniz Bayramoglu, Managing Attorney of Bay Law Injury Attorneys in Henderson, Nevada. “They need a strong support system that helps them adjust to civilian life, find good jobs and access affordable housing. The Shop Class program is one part of an overall solution that helps meets the needs of these veterans.”

This support system includes local Veterans Services Organizations (VSOs) that provide a wide range of educational, career, social and health services that help improve the quality of life for veterans. Master The Network, the Southern Nevada Veterans Chamber of Commerce (SNVCC) and other community stakeholders are working with Bay Law to identify, nominate and evaluate veterans eligible to receive the Tiny Home award.

The team is finalizing a list of information that must be provided for each applicant or nominee to be considered for the award, such as name, contact information (if known), military branch, service dates, discharge status and a brief description of why the veteran deserves the award.

Veterans may need to show financial readiness, including the ability to pay utilities, insurance, property taxes and the cost of basic home and property upkeep. The official evaluation criteria will be published at BayLawInjury.com/veterans before Monday August 25, 2025, when the application/nomination process begins.

“Any veteran in Southern Nevada with an Honorable Discharge or Other Than Honorable Discharge can apply or be nominated to receive the Tiny Home award,” said Monifa Caines, is a former Air Force trauma nurse and 99th Air Base Wing Executive Officer who served more than eight years in Italy, Spain and Nevada and in classified locations around the world. “We all want to make sure this program prioritizes veterans most at risk of homelessness, but the evaluation process will be guided by fairness, need and sustainability.”

Caines said the Bay Law and Shop Class program extends beyond providing a home to include access to legal guidance, financial resources and other “wraparound” services that help ensure the veteran achieves long-term independence.

“The whole community plays a vital role,” said Edgar Rodriguez, Founder and CEO of Master The Network. “The program truly succeeds when businesses, nonprofits and residents work together to maximize benefits and make sure veterans don’t just get housed, they get integrated back into a supportive community.

“The Bay Law and Shop Class program proves what’s possible when education meets mission, he added. “It’s not just about building and awarding homes, it’s about laying a new foundation for how Southern Nevada repays its veterans.”

Veterans can apply or be nominated at BayLawInjury.com/veterans from Monday, August 25 to Friday October 10.The Tiny Home recipient will be announced on Veterans Day, Tuesday November 11. The award also includes the property where the home will be installed and connected to all utilities. The keys will be handed to the veteran in mid-November.

“Bay Law has partnered with JAG Development to secure land in the Mineral Bay Development on Texas Avenue and Army Street near Water Street in Henderson,” Bayramoglu said. “This will be the first site in a whole community of tiny homes. And we’re planning to build and expand each year to support more veterans in Southern Nevada and, eventually, across the country.”

“This program is about more than a home,” said Lester Lumbad, president of the SNVCC. “It’s about showing what can happen when veteran and community organizations come together with a shared purpose. We’re creating a model for collaboration that gives a deserving veteran a place to live and builds a stronger network of support so veterans have a real pathway to stability and growth. When the community rallies around veterans in this way, everybody benefits.”

Sierra Bullets Celebrates Corson Piper’s Recent PRC Match Performance and Climb in National Rankings

Sunday, August 31st, 2025

SEDALIA, Mo. – August 29, 2025 – Sierra Bullets congratulates sponsored shooter Corson Piper on his outstanding performance at the 2025 Impact-Foundation PRC Match, held August 23-24 in Wetumka, Oklahoma. Competing in a field of 185 shooters, Piper secured an impressive fourth-place finish overall, bringing his national ranking from 10th place to fifth place.

The 2025 Impact-Foundation PRC Match, hosted at the Foundation Training Range, featured 18 diverse and demanding stages designed to push the limits of precision rifle skills. Shooters were tested on their ability to adapt quickly, work against the elements and perform strategically across a wide range of stages.

Competing with Sierra Bullet’s 6mm 110 Gr HPBT/CN MatchKing, Piper delivered a standout performance and demonstrated exceptional focus and precision. After tying for third, he narrowly missed the podium in a shoot-off, finishing just two points behind the winner. Ultimately taking fourth place overall, Piper’s strong effort launched him to fifth place nationally. This climb in the national rankings marks a significant step forward in the season standings.
